Definitions:

Median

A measure of central tendency which represents the value separating the higher half from the lower half of a data sample, population, or probability distribution.

Case Study

An in-depth examination of a single subject or incident to explore causation to find underlying principles.

Descriptive Study

A research method focused on describing characteristics of a population or phenomenon being studied.

Correlational Research

A type of non-experimental research method involving the observation and statistical analysis of relationships between variables, without determining cause and effect.
